There are a lot of homeless people that are in need of all sorts of things and the numbers are increasing in some shelters. "The number of families entering shelter increased by 143% over the past 10 years" - The Road Home. Between the two Road Home shelters here and in Salt Lake, there are over 1000 residents staying at the shelters. "On any given night, we have over 1,600 individuals in housing in the community" - The Road Home. When we were talking to the lady at the shelter, she said "We mainly run off of donations". While people are staying, they can receive case management to help them in their situation. "60% of all clients in shelter received case management services of some kind during their stay" - The Road Home.
